Transaction 50091fd974e278670b18a249d9f05ce96929b5ed5699ad3b039a75fef556fe0a
1 Input
1 Output
-
50091fd974e278670b18a249d9f05ce96929b5ed5699ad3b039a75fef556fe0a:0
- value
- 973610
- script pubkey
- OP_0 OP_PUSHBYTES_32 ec32066cb15d7821d7a5ee50d71363a764e0ccc65d5e332eefc6e37a7a8e6aec
- address
- bc1qaseqvm93t4uzr4a9aegdwymr5ajwpnxxt40rxth0cm3h575wdtkqmqvcma